What is a Green Smoothie?

A green smoothie is simply a fruit smoothie with some vegetables tossed in. It is a healthy, nutritious, and tasty way to consume the stuff you may not get enough of in your normal diet.

Stellar Green Smoothie Recipe

  • ½ blender full of fresh fruits (pineapple, strawberries, bananas, etc.)
  • ¼ blender full of frozen fruits (blueberries, peaches, cherries, etc.)
  • ¼ blender full of fresh or frozen vegetables (kale, spinach, chard, etc.)
  • Save a little space for liquid (orange juice, water, supplement, etc.)

The trick to any smoothie is experimentation. It’s also the most fun part. Mix and match as many different combinations as you like, but stick to the recommendations for quantity. The more dark green vegetables you add, the more bitter the flavor. Add more fruit to sweeten it up
